Method
Preparation
- In a bowl, mix olive oil, lemon juice or vinegar, garlic powder, smoked paprika, dried oregano, salt, and black pepper to create a marinade.
- Place the chicken breasts in a resealable bag or shallow dish and pour the marinade over them. Seal and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or longer in the fridge.
Cooking
-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C).
- Remove chicken from the marinade and let excess liquid drip off.
- Place chicken breasts in the air fryer basket in a single layer, ensuring they are not overcrowded.
- Cook for 10 to 18 minutes, flipping halfway through, until the internal temperature reaches 160°F (71°C).
- Let the chicken rest for 5-10 minutes before serving to lock in moisture.
Notes
Be cautious with sugary marinades, as they can burn quickly. It’s best to apply any sweet glaze in the last minute of cooking to avoid charring. Always use a meat thermometer for best results.
